Night-shift staff: Floor 4 of the Tellhaven Building opens this week. After 21:00, access is via the rear stairwell only; the lifts are locked out overnight during the settling period. Complete a walk-through of the new floor once per shift and log it. The stairwell keypad accepts the code below.

badge for yahop-fawep: bdg-XBKXI-68071

TICKET-2087: Connection failures when the Crumwell storefront evaluates the 2 p.m. order cutoff. The cutoff check queries the bakery schedule table directly, and the pool exhausts under lunch traffic, so late orders slip through. Short-term fix: raise the pool size and add a retry. To reproduce locally, point your client at the following.

database URL for kahif-fahaf: redis://eliax_svc:yN@db-bcc9.ordinhq.internal:5432/aldok

It wakes at 01:15 local time, enumerates pending partitions, and dispatches backfill jobs in priority order. If a run fails, it retries twice before paging the on-call; do not manually requeue partitions while a retry window is open, as this causes duplicate writes. Logs land in the standard aggregator under the nightscale namespace. Before troubleshooting anything, confirm the service is running with the expected settings. The current configuration values are shown below.

deployment values, hadug-tagag:
[ruswyn]
port = 9300
team = sildor
host = ruswyn.paliqtech.internal
region = east-2
access_code = ac_dccf87
timeout_ms = 5000

### Step 4: Stabilize the integration tests

Heads up: the Tollgate payments suite is flaky mostly because tests share one sandbox ledger. Before migrating, give each test run its own namespace and bump the settlement poll timeout — the old default is way too tight. Once that's in place, reruns should drop to near zero. The test harness picks up these configuration values at startup.

config for hahip-yajep:
holix:
  log_level: error
  metrics_host: metrics.holix.qorvellabs.internal
  pin: 9600
  pool_size: 8